Paper import policies clarified by DGFT

The DGFT has issued a clarification on the implementation of the Paper Import Monitoring System (PIMS) for certain products under Chapter 48 of the ITC (HS) schedule. As per the recent policy circular, all imports under this chapter will be required to register under PIMS as per the DGFT Notification No. 11/2015-20 dated 25th May, 2022. The circular addresses various questions from the trade and industry regarding the PIMS policies, including exemptions for small sample imports, non-commercial imports, and mandatory registration for imports through Advance Authorisation, DFIA, and ICGR. These guidelines will take effect immediately. See policy Circular No. 45-PIMS
